    What is mojo chicken?

    The "mojo" in mojo chicken comes from the sauce that the chicken is cooked in.

    Mojo sauce is a Cuban sauce or marinade that has garlic, olive oil, and citrus juice in it.

    It's traditionally made with bitter orange, but the combination of the lime juice and orange juice give it more of the bitter orange flavor.

    Mojo sauce is often served with pork, but it is also great with chicken.

    How to make mojo chicken in the Instant Pot

    Mojo chicken and marinade in a resealable bag

    Begin by mixing up the orange juice, lime juice, olive oil, garlic, oregano, cumin, salt, and pepper in a large resealable bag or container.

    Add the chicken, and chill for at least 3 hours. I put the chicken in the marinade in the morning and let it sit in the fridge until dinner time.

    When you're ready to cook the chicken, add the chicken and marinade to the inner pot. Cover and lock lid in place.

    Turn the pressure release valve to SEALING. Press POULTRY and adjust the time to 24 minutes.

    Let the pressure release naturally for 15 minutes. Carefully turn the pressure release valve to VENTING to release any remaining pressure.

    Shred the chicken and serve topped with cilantro.

    Sides/Pairings

    I serve it topped with fresh cilantro, and it's great served with rice and black beans.

    If you want a healthier take, serve it with brown rice, quinoa, or even riced cauliflower.

    How to freeze

    To freeze

    Mix the orange juice, lime juice, olive oil, garlic, oregano, cumin, salt, and pepper in a large resealable freezer bag or container. Add the chicken to the container. Seal and freeze.

    To use

    Thaw in the fridge. Add the contents of the container to the Instant Pot inner pot. Continue with the recipe as-written starting at step 4.

    Instant Pot Mojo Chicken

    Instant Pot Mojo Chicken is tender shredded chicken that cooks in a tasty sauce.
    5 from 3 votes
    Print Pin Rate
    Course: Main Course
    Cuisine: Cuban
    Prep Time: 10 minutes
    Cook Time: 24 minutes
    Pressure Release: 15 minutes
    Total Time: 3 hours 59 minutes
    Servings: 10 servings
    Calories: 221kcal
    Author: Kate at Eating in an Instant

    Equipment

    • Electric Pressure Cooker

    Ingredients

    • ¾ cup orange juice freshly squeezed
    • ¼ cup lime juice freshly squeezed
    • ¼ cup olive oil
    • 10 cloves garlic minced
    • 1 tablespoon dried oregano
    • 1 tablespoon ground cumin
    • 1 teaspoon kosher salt
    • ½ teaspoon ground black pepper
    • 3 pounds boneless skinless chicken breast
    • ¼ cup chopped cilantro

    Instructions

    • Begin by mixing up the orange juice, lime juice, olive oil, garlic, oregano, cumin, salt, and pepper in a large resealable bag or container.
    • Add the chicken, and chill for at least 3 hours. I put the chicken in the marinade in the morning and let it sit in the fridge until dinner time.
    • When you’re ready to cook the chicken, add the chicken and marinade to the inner pot.
    • Cover and lock lid in place.
    • Turn the pressure release valve to SEALING.
    • Press POULTRY and adjust the time to 24 minutes.
    • Let the pressure release naturally for 15 minutes.
    • Carefully turn the pressure release valve to VENTING to release any remaining pressure.
    • Shred the chicken and serve topped with cilantro.
